Registration fraud is not voter fraud. Someone registered two of three times is not the same thing as voting two or three times.
 
Every person that moves does not unregister in the county they just moved from even thought they are suppose to. They are registered twice. But it is only if they vote twice that they are committing a crime. People can remain on the books in two counties for longer than 4 years because they have not called the previous county to ask to removed from the voter registration logs. This is not illegal, just that you don't try to vote in both places you are registered. 
 
In essence, there is no such thing as voter registration fraud from a legal standpoint. Register as many times as you like, but just vote once.

It is relevant insofar as exactly these allegations were made in 2004 and 2006. These allegations were found to be utterly without substance in both cases, even given -- again -- a Republican legal establishment that was both in control of the country and incredibly hostile to systematic voter registration attempts of this sort. Registration fraud cases were prosecuted (frequently with ACORN's assistance) but were totally unconnected to any systematic voter fraud.
